Commit f53219b4 authored by YM-RD-AP01\ymadmin's avatar YM-RD-AP01\ymadmin

20180083: Job [Deploy_CHMB_PRESALE_163] configuration updated

Change performed by 李漢浜
parent 704d5774
<?xml version='1.1' encoding='UTF-8'?> <?xml version="1.1" encoding="UTF-8" standalone="no"?><maven2-moduleset plugin="maven-plugin@3.5">
<maven2-moduleset plugin="maven-plugin@3.4">
<actions/> <actions/>
<description></description> <description/>
<keepDependencies>false</keepDependencies> <keepDependencies>false</keepDependencies>
<properties> <properties>
<hudson.security.AuthorizationMatrixProperty> <hudson.security.AuthorizationMatrixProperty>
...@@ -16,20 +15,24 @@ ...@@ -16,20 +15,24 @@
<permission>com.cloudbees.plugins.credentials.CredentialsProvider.Update:scott</permission> <permission>com.cloudbees.plugins.credentials.CredentialsProvider.Update:scott</permission>
<permission>com.cloudbees.plugins.credentials.CredentialsProvider.View:ExpertAdmin</permission> <permission>com.cloudbees.plugins.credentials.CredentialsProvider.View:ExpertAdmin</permission>
<permission>com.cloudbees.plugins.credentials.CredentialsProvider.View:scott</permission> <permission>com.cloudbees.plugins.credentials.CredentialsProvider.View:scott</permission>
<permission>hudson.model.Item.Build:20180084</permission>
<permission>hudson.model.Item.Build:ExpertAdmin</permission> <permission>hudson.model.Item.Build:ExpertAdmin</permission>
<permission>hudson.model.Item.Build:scott</permission> <permission>hudson.model.Item.Build:scott</permission>
<permission>hudson.model.Item.Cancel:20180084</permission>
<permission>hudson.model.Item.Cancel:ExpertAdmin</permission> <permission>hudson.model.Item.Cancel:ExpertAdmin</permission>
<permission>hudson.model.Item.Cancel:scott</permission> <permission>hudson.model.Item.Cancel:scott</permission>
<permission>hudson.model.Item.Configure:ExpertAdmin</permission> <permission>hudson.model.Item.Configure:ExpertAdmin</permission>
<permission>hudson.model.Item.Configure:scott</permission> <permission>hudson.model.Item.Configure:scott</permission>
<permission>hudson.model.Item.Delete:ExpertAdmin</permission> <permission>hudson.model.Item.Delete:ExpertAdmin</permission>
<permission>hudson.model.Item.Delete:scott</permission> <permission>hudson.model.Item.Delete:scott</permission>
<permission>hudson.model.Item.Discover:20180084</permission>
<permission>hudson.model.Item.Discover:ExpertAdmin</permission> <permission>hudson.model.Item.Discover:ExpertAdmin</permission>
<permission>hudson.model.Item.Discover:scott</permission> <permission>hudson.model.Item.Discover:scott</permission>
<permission>hudson.model.Item.Move:ExpertAdmin</permission> <permission>hudson.model.Item.Move:ExpertAdmin</permission>
<permission>hudson.model.Item.Move:scott</permission> <permission>hudson.model.Item.Move:scott</permission>
<permission>hudson.model.Item.Read:ExpertAdmin</permission> <permission>hudson.model.Item.Read:ExpertAdmin</permission>
<permission>hudson.model.Item.Read:scott</permission> <permission>hudson.model.Item.Read:scott</permission>
<permission>hudson.model.Item.Workspace:20180084</permission>
<permission>hudson.model.Item.Workspace:ExpertAdmin</permission> <permission>hudson.model.Item.Workspace:ExpertAdmin</permission>
<permission>hudson.model.Item.Workspace:scott</permission> <permission>hudson.model.Item.Workspace:scott</permission>
<permission>hudson.model.Run.Delete:ExpertAdmin</permission> <permission>hudson.model.Run.Delete:ExpertAdmin</permission>
...@@ -44,6 +47,7 @@ ...@@ -44,6 +47,7 @@
<com.dabsquared.gitlabjenkins.connection.GitLabConnectionProperty plugin="gitlab-plugin@1.5.13"> <com.dabsquared.gitlabjenkins.connection.GitLabConnectionProperty plugin="gitlab-plugin@1.5.13">
<gitLabConnection>ylhealth</gitLabConnection> <gitLabConnection>ylhealth</gitLabConnection>
</com.dabsquared.gitlabjenkins.connection.GitLabConnectionProperty> </com.dabsquared.gitlabjenkins.connection.GitLabConnectionProperty>
<hudson.model.ParametersDefinitionProperty> <hudson.model.ParametersDefinitionProperty>
<parameterDefinitions> <parameterDefinitions>
<hudson.plugins.global__variable__string__parameter.GlobalVariableStringParameterDefinition plugin="global-variable-string-parameter@1.2"> <hudson.plugins.global__variable__string__parameter.GlobalVariableStringParameterDefinition plugin="global-variable-string-parameter@1.2">
...@@ -59,7 +63,7 @@ expert_develop</description> ...@@ -59,7 +63,7 @@ expert_develop</description>
</hudson.plugins.global__variable__string__parameter.GlobalVariableStringParameterDefinition> </hudson.plugins.global__variable__string__parameter.GlobalVariableStringParameterDefinition>
<hudson.model.StringParameterDefinition> <hudson.model.StringParameterDefinition>
<name>Release_Version</name> <name>Release_Version</name>
<description></description> <description/>
<defaultValue>V1.0.0.X</defaultValue> <defaultValue>V1.0.0.X</defaultValue>
<trim>false</trim> <trim>false</trim>
</hudson.model.StringParameterDefinition> </hudson.model.StringParameterDefinition>
...@@ -74,7 +78,7 @@ expert_develop</description> ...@@ -74,7 +78,7 @@ expert_develop</description>
</strategy> </strategy>
</jenkins.model.BuildDiscarderProperty> </jenkins.model.BuildDiscarderProperty>
</properties> </properties>
<scm class="hudson.plugins.git.GitSCM" plugin="git@4.0.0"> <scm class="hudson.plugins.git.GitSCM" plugin="git@4.2.2">
<configVersion>2</configVersion> <configVersion>2</configVersion>
<userRemoteConfigs> <userRemoteConfigs>
<hudson.plugins.git.UserRemoteConfig> <hudson.plugins.git.UserRemoteConfig>
...@@ -128,16 +132,16 @@ expert_develop</description> ...@@ -128,16 +132,16 @@ expert_develop</description>
</hudson.maven.reporters.MavenMailer> </hudson.maven.reporters.MavenMailer>
</reporters> </reporters>
<publishers> <publishers>
<jenkins.plugins.slack.SlackNotifier plugin="slack@2.34"> <jenkins.plugins.slack.SlackNotifier plugin="slack@2.37">
<baseUrl></baseUrl> <baseUrl/>
<teamDomain></teamDomain> <teamDomain/>
<authToken></authToken> <authToken/>
<tokenCredentialId></tokenCredentialId> <tokenCredentialId/>
<botUser>false</botUser> <botUser>false</botUser>
<room></room> <room/>
<sendAsText>false</sendAsText> <sendAsText>false</sendAsText>
<iconEmoji></iconEmoji> <iconEmoji/>
<username></username> <username/>
<startNotification>false</startNotification> <startNotification>false</startNotification>
<notifySuccess>false</notifySuccess> <notifySuccess>false</notifySuccess>
<notifyAborted>true</notifyAborted> <notifyAborted>true</notifyAborted>
...@@ -152,12 +156,12 @@ expert_develop</description> ...@@ -152,12 +156,12 @@ expert_develop</description>
<includeFailedTests>false</includeFailedTests> <includeFailedTests>false</includeFailedTests>
<commitInfoChoice>NONE</commitInfoChoice> <commitInfoChoice>NONE</commitInfoChoice>
<includeCustomMessage>false</includeCustomMessage> <includeCustomMessage>false</includeCustomMessage>
<customMessage></customMessage> <customMessage/>
<customMessageSuccess></customMessageSuccess> <customMessageSuccess/>
<customMessageAborted></customMessageAborted> <customMessageAborted/>
<customMessageNotBuilt></customMessageNotBuilt> <customMessageNotBuilt/>
<customMessageUnstable></customMessageUnstable> <customMessageUnstable/>
<customMessageFailure></customMessageFailure> <customMessageFailure/>
</jenkins.plugins.slack.SlackNotifier> </jenkins.plugins.slack.SlackNotifier>
<hudson.plugins.parameterizedtrigger.BuildTrigger plugin="parameterized-trigger@2.36"> <hudson.plugins.parameterizedtrigger.BuildTrigger plugin="parameterized-trigger@2.36">
<configs> <configs>
...@@ -172,27 +176,27 @@ expert_develop</description> ...@@ -172,27 +176,27 @@ expert_develop</description>
</hudson.plugins.parameterizedtrigger.BuildTrigger> </hudson.plugins.parameterizedtrigger.BuildTrigger>
</publishers> </publishers>
<buildWrappers> <buildWrappers>
<hudson.plugins.ws__cleanup.PreBuildCleanup plugin="ws-cleanup@0.37"> <hudson.plugins.ws__cleanup.PreBuildCleanup plugin="ws-cleanup@0.38">
<deleteDirs>false</deleteDirs> <deleteDirs>false</deleteDirs>
<cleanupParameter></cleanupParameter> <cleanupParameter/>
<externalDelete></externalDelete> <externalDelete/>
<disableDeferredWipeout>false</disableDeferredWipeout> <disableDeferredWipeout>false</disableDeferredWipeout>
</hudson.plugins.ws__cleanup.PreBuildCleanup> </hudson.plugins.ws__cleanup.PreBuildCleanup>
<hudson.plugins.timestamper.TimestamperBuildWrapper plugin="timestamper@1.10"/> <hudson.plugins.timestamper.TimestamperBuildWrapper plugin="timestamper@1.11.2"/>
</buildWrappers> </buildWrappers>
<prebuilders> <prebuilders>
<hudson.plugins.copyartifact.CopyArtifact plugin="copyartifact@1.43"> <hudson.plugins.copyartifact.CopyArtifact plugin="copyartifact@1.43.1">
<project>Deploy_ReportUploader_SIT_132</project> <project>Deploy_ReportUploader_SIT_132</project>
<filter>target/jnlp/lib/*</filter> <filter>target/jnlp/lib/*</filter>
<target>src/main/resources/static/ReportUploader/lib/</target> <target>src/main/resources/static/ReportUploader/lib/</target>
<excludes></excludes> <excludes/>
<selector class="hudson.plugins.copyartifact.StatusBuildSelector"/> <selector class="hudson.plugins.copyartifact.StatusBuildSelector"/>
<flatten>true</flatten> <flatten>true</flatten>
<doNotFingerprintArtifacts>false</doNotFingerprintArtifacts> <doNotFingerprintArtifacts>false</doNotFingerprintArtifacts>
</hudson.plugins.copyartifact.CopyArtifact> </hudson.plugins.copyartifact.CopyArtifact>
<hudson.tasks.Shell> <hudson.tasks.Shell>
<command>DateTimeNow=$(date +&quot;%Y%m%d_%H%M&quot;) <command>DateTimeNow=$(date +"%Y%m%d_%H%M")
sed -i &quot;s/&lt;title.*/&lt;title&gt;H2U客戶管理系統 ${Release_Version}_${DateTimeNow}&lt;\/title\/&gt;/&quot; src/main/resources/static/index.html</command> sed -i "s/&lt;title.*/&lt;title&gt;H2U客戶管理系統 ${Release_Version}_${DateTimeNow}&lt;\/title\/&gt;/" src/main/resources/static/index.html</command>
</hudson.tasks.Shell> </hudson.tasks.Shell>
</prebuilders> </prebuilders>
<postbuilders> <postbuilders>
...@@ -201,14 +205,14 @@ sed -i &quot;s/&lt;title.*/&lt;title&gt;H2U客戶管理系統 ${Release_Version} ...@@ -201,14 +205,14 @@ sed -i &quot;s/&lt;title.*/&lt;title&gt;H2U客戶管理系統 ${Release_Version}
chmb=/opt/CHMB chmb=/opt/CHMB
tempdir=$(mktemp -d) tempdir=$(mktemp -d)
7za x target/CHMB-pack.zip -o&quot;${tempdir}&quot; 7za x target/CHMB-pack.zip -o"${tempdir}"
rm -rf ${chmb}/lib/* rm -rf ${chmb}/lib/*
rm -rf ${chmb}/sample/* rm -rf ${chmb}/sample/*
rm -rf ${chmb}/template/* rm -rf ${chmb}/template/*
mv -f ${tempdir}/CHMB/lib/* &quot;${chmb}/lib&quot; mv -f ${tempdir}/CHMB/lib/* "${chmb}/lib"
mv -f ${tempdir}/CHMB/sample/* &quot;${chmb}/sample&quot; mv -f ${tempdir}/CHMB/sample/* "${chmb}/sample"
mv -f ${tempdir}/CHMB/template/* &quot;${chmb}/template&quot; mv -f ${tempdir}/CHMB/template/* "${chmb}/template"
rm -rf &quot;${tempdir}&quot; rm -rf "${tempdir}"
systemctl start CHMB</command> systemctl start CHMB</command>
</hudson.tasks.Shell> </hudson.tasks.Shell>
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ment